Alcoa (AA) Announces Plans to Curtail Some Smelting, Refining Capacity
November 2, 2015 5:01 PM ESTAlcoa (NYSE: AA) announced that it is taking decisive action to curtail uncompetitive smelting and refining capacity to ensure continued competitiveness amid prevailing market conditions. The Company will reduce aluminum smelting capacity by 503,000 metric tons and alumina refining capacity by 1.2 million metric tons. Alcoa will begin the curtailments in the fourth quarter of 2015 and will complete them by the end of the first quarter of 2016.
